...The nomadic Kurdish chief Bādh took advantage of the decline of the Buyid dynasty, occupied Amid, Nusaybin, and Maya Fariqin (now Silwan), established a dynasty, and even advanced his army to threaten Baghdad. The fourth ruler, Naṣr al-Dawla, who ruled for about 50 years from the beginning of the 11th century, maintained relations with the Byzantine Empire and the Fatimid dynasty of Egypt, while fighting against the Hamdanid dynasty and expanding his influence to Maraz Girda, Ahlat, and Hisn Kayfa (now Hasankeyf). These cities, which were important for defense and transportation, maintained peace, developed public facilities, and prospered as scholars and writers gathered there. *Some of the terminology that mentions "Naṣr al-Dawla" is listed below.
